TorCampDemoCamp 4.0

 

  • Date: Tuesday, March 28, 2006
  • Time: 6:30 - 8:00, drinks to follow for those interested
  • Location: MaRS, South Tower, Suite 100, 101 College Street, Toronto, Ontario M5G 1L7
  • Expected Attendance: All are welcome! Please add yourself to the Attendees list below so we have some idea of the size of the crowd.
  • Format: TBD


 

Mini-FAQ

 

  • What's the point?
    • Building on the success of the initial TorCamp and the first Demo Camp, we want to continue to develop an active startup community in Toronto. Do you have a tool, a piece of software, a set of scripts, new toy, hardware hacks that you want feedback on? Bring it. Show it. Share!
  • Who can come?
    • Everyone is welcome! Just Edit this Page and add your name under Attendees, below, so that we have a rough idea of numbers.
  • What are the rules?
    • Rule #1 of DemoCamp: Talk about DemoCamp ;)
    • Rule #2 of DemoCamp: No powerpoints allowed. Why no .ppt ? Well, do you have working software or don't you?
  • Do I have to have a demo?
  • Nope! You are welcome to come along and give feedback to the people who do (or just watch and absorb if you don't feel like talking).
  • Have another question?
    • Join the mailing list ask your question, and someone will answer it for you. (Don't hesitate to ping the instigator)


 

Demo Schedule

 

  • 4-6x10 minute demos
  • Semacode - I'll volunteer :-) to demo Semacode's Reader SDK running on a camera phone, to scan a "semacode tag", a barcode that contains a URL, and then load it up on the phone's browser automatically.
  • Disposable Digital Cameras - I'd love to give a demo on how some of these really cheap cameras available in the US can be turned into reusable cameras, and some of the details / new challenges associated with them (-Randy Glenn)
